Interest Rate Model Adaptation within cryptocurrency derivatives necessitates a departure from traditional fixed income methodologies, given the unique characteristics of digital asset markets and their nascent liquidity profiles. Adapting calibration techniques involves incorporating volatility surfaces derived from options on cryptocurrencies, alongside on-chain data reflecting supply dynamics and network activity, to refine model parameters. Consequently, frequent recalibration is crucial due to the non-stationary nature of crypto asset price processes, demanding automated frameworks capable of handling high-frequency data streams and dynamic parameter updates. This process directly impacts the pricing accuracy of exotic options and the effectiveness of risk management strategies.
